===''Donkey Kong Country''===
Rock Krocs appear ''Donkey Kong Country''. They are encountered in [[Stop & Go Station]] only, contrary to what is said in the [[Nintendo Power|Player's Guide]].<ref name=PlayersGuide/> Rock Krocs are the main obstacle and feature of said stage, and [[Stop & Go Barrel]]s can manipulate their movements. The Rock Krocs move continuously by default because the barrels are all set to "GO," but if the barrels are set to "STOP", every Rock Kroc curls up like a boulder and stops moving; this is required to pass through the level. However, after a few seconds, every Stop & Go Barrel reverts back to "GO", followed by the Rock Krocs getting up to continue moving. It is possible to [[roll]] through a Rock Kroc without taking damage. In the Japanese version and the [[Donkey Kong Country (Game Boy Advance)|second remake]], if a Rock Kroc is curled up, either a [[barrel]] or Donkey Kong's [[Hand Slap]] can defeat it. When defeated, Rock Kroc releases either a [[banana]], Banana Bunch, or an [[Extra Life Balloon]].

===''Super Mario-kun''===
===''Super Mario-kun''===
[[File:Rock Kroc SMKun.png|thumb|upright=1.3|Appearance in volume 12 of ''Super Mario-kun'']]
A Rock Kroc is the main antagonist of the ''Donkey Kong Country'' anticipation chapter in [[Super Mario-kun Volume 12|volume 12]]. [[Mario]] and [[Yoshi]] help Donkey Kong and Diddy Kong retrieving their [[banana hoard]], protected by one Rock Kroc. DK attempts to defeat him with a [[Roll Attack]], but he bounces back, then he grabs a [[TNT Barrel]], but the Kremling takes advantage of his appearance to hide between the rocks of the area and, not sure who to hit, DK's barrel explodes in his hands. Mario manages to lure him out with a free cuopon and crushes him with a [[hammer]], but the rock debris come together to create a giant rocky Rock Kroc, but it trips on banana peel left by Yoshi and comes apart. DK and Mario then crush the rocks into sand with hammers, defeating it.
